If you have had two breath tests that disagreed, that is the normal outcome, not a laboratory failure.

What separates the two tests

Glucose is absorbed early in the small intestine, so it mostly probes the upper portion. Lactulose is not absorbed by humans at all and travels the full length, which means it can reach the colon. The two sugars sample different territory, so they are answering related but distinct questions and their results are not interchangeable.

How often they agree

On 8.7% of cases in one 2025 study. Nine times out of ten, two tests both sold as SIBO breath tests, given to the same people, reached different conclusions. That is a fact about what the tests measure rather than about how carefully they were run.

The same study looked at whether symptoms could sort people into subtypes and found they could not: clinical symptoms did not significantly differ between test-positive and test-negative groups. So symptom reasoning does not rescue you when the tests disagree, which is the situation most people are actually in.

Why neither is simply better

Each buys something and costs something. Glucose is more specific for the upper small intestine and can miss overgrowth further down. Lactulose covers more ground and can produce a rise originating in the colon that looks like a small-intestine result. Choosing between them is choosing which error you would rather make, and that is a conversation with a clinician rather than a fact we can settle here.

What is not settled here

There is a live argument in the literature that breath testing should not be used for this purpose at all.

We are not in a position to settle that and we are not going to pretend the disagreement is smaller than it is. What we can say is that a test whose validity is actively disputed among specialists should not be read by a patient as a verdict, and that the confidence of a website explaining it is not evidence about the test.

What the guideline says

Pimentel M et al., American Journal of Gastroenterology 2020 Clinical guideline

All six recommendations conditional, five of six resting on evidence the authors themselves grade as very low quality. That is the state of the best-documented part of this field, and it is the context in which any single result should be read.

What to do with a disagreement

Do not average them and do not pick the one you prefer. Take both results, with their dates and substrates, to a clinician. The disagreement is information about how hard the question is, and it is worth more in that conversation than either number alone.
